Trust is a cornerstone of any successful online marketplace, and a secure payment system is non-negotiable. Your platform should support multiple payment options, including credit/debit cards, digital wallets, and even cryptocurrency if applicable. Key considerations include:

Conflicts are inevitable in any marketplace. A clear and efficient dispute resolution system can help maintain trust and ensure customer satisfaction. Consider the following:
